Technical Field
The invention relates to the technical field of medical treatment, in particular to a relieving massage device for clinical care.
Background
The medical apparatus refers to instruments, equipment, appliances, in-vitro diagnostic reagents and calibrators, materials and other similar or related articles which are directly or indirectly used for the human body, and comprises required computer software; the effect is mainly obtained through physical and other ways, not through pharmacological, immunological or metabolic ways, or is participated in but only plays an auxiliary role.
Among medical instruments, there is a massage apparatus for assisting recovery of a patient, which can slowly massage the body of the patient for the purpose of promoting blood circulation of the patient, however, since the patient needs to be dumped on the massage apparatus, the massage force of the massage apparatus to the patient may be increased when the patient moves, thereby causing severe pain to the patient.

Referring to fig. 1-4, a relieving massage device for clinical care comprises a base 1, a rotating wheel 2 is arranged inside the base 1, a bearing plate 5 is slidably connected to the top of the rotating wheel 2, a gas storage cavity 3 is arranged inside the bearing plate 5, a gas injection plate 4 is slidably connected to the inside of the gas storage cavity 3, a fixing rod is arranged at the bottom of the gas injection plate 4 and is fixedly connected with the inside of the base 1, when the bearing plate 5 moves, the gas injection plate 4 is prevented from moving, a gas injection pipe 6 is fixedly connected to the top of the bearing plate 5, an extrusion rod 7 is fixedly connected to the top of the bearing plate 5 and positioned between the gas injection pipes 6, a massage head 8 is fixedly connected to the top of the extrusion rod 7, an air spring 9 is fixedly connected to the inside of the extrusion rod 7, a one-way gas inlet pipe is arranged at the top of the air spring 9, when the air spring 9 recovers deformation, one-way supplementary gas, the transition air box 10 is communicated with the air spring 9 through a hose, an air leakage plate 14 is arranged inside the transition air box 10, an air leakage hole 16 is formed in the side surface of the air leakage plate 14, an air baffle plate 17 is connected to the side surface of the air leakage plate 14 in a sliding mode, the air leakage hole 16 is plugged by the air baffle plate 17 initially, the air baffle plate 17 is fixedly connected with the side surface of the meshing circular ring 15 through a connecting spring, the meshing circular ring 15 is fixedly connected to one side, away from the air leakage plate 14, of the air baffle plate 17 through the connecting spring, a screw rod 13 is connected to the inside of the meshing circular ring 15 in a meshing mode, an air pressure plate 11 is arranged on one side, away from the air leakage plate 14, of the screw rod 13, the side surface of the air pressure plate 11, the air pressure plate 11 is prevented from moving initially, a top rod 12 is fixedly connected to one side of the air pressure plate 11 close to the screw 13, and one side of the top rod 12 far away from the air pressure plate 11 is initially in non-extrusion contact with the meshing ring 15.
The working principle is as follows: when the massage device is used, the motor is started, the rotating wheel 2 rotates, the extrusion balls arranged on the side surface of the rotating wheel 2 intermittently extrude the bearing plate 5, so that the bearing plate 5 drives the extrusion rod 7 on the top to move upwards, the massage head 8 on the top of the extrusion rod 7 massages a patient, when the internal extrusion force of the extrusion rod 7 is too large, the extrusion force of the massage head 8 on the patient is too large, at the moment, the air spring 9 is extruded to a certain degree, because the air spring 9 is communicated with the transition air box 10 through a hose, the air pressure plate 11 inserted and arranged on the side surface of the transition air box 10 drives the ejector rod 12 to extrude the meshing ring 15, the meshing ring 15 is meshed with the screw 13 to transmit when moving, the meshing ring 15 rotates, the air baffle 17 is driven to slide on the side surface of the air leakage plate 14 through the connecting spring, so that the air baffle 17 is separated from a part of the air leakage hole 16, and the air in the air spring 9 is discharged into, therefore, the extrusion force of the extrusion rod 7 is reduced, and the effect of avoiding severe pain of the patient due to excessive force when the patient is massaged is achieved.
When accepting board 5 and reciprocating, accept inside gas storage chamber 3 of board 5 inside jet-propelled board 4 can reciprocate for accepting board 5, lead to gas storage chamber 3 constantly to breathe in and the gassing through jet-propelled pipe 6, when gas storage chamber 3 gassing, jet-propelled pipe 6 can spout the air current and spout patient's health massage part through the aeration plate blowout that 1 top of base set up to reached in time to patient massage part dry, prevent that long-pending sweat from appearing in patient's health from leading to the fact uncomfortable effect to the patient.
